What is the meaning of the name Carloman?
The name Carloman is primarily a male name of German origin that means Free Man.
The name Carloman is of Germanic origin and is composed of two elements:
1. “Carl” or “Karl”: This element is derived from the Old High German word “karl” or “karal,” which means “man” or “freeman.” It’s related to the name Charles and carries the connotation of a free and strong individual.
2. “Man”: This is a common element in many Germanic names and simply means “man” or “person.”
Therefore, the name Carloman can be interpreted as “man of Charles” or “freeman.” It emphasizes qualities of strength and independence, similar to other names derived from Charles. Carloman was also a historical name borne by several medieval rulers in Europe, adding historical significance to the name.
